Local churches are authorized to provide for the preaching of the gospel.

  • Acts 11:21-23 – “they sent Barnabas”
  • Acts 13:1-3 – “teachers … they sent them”
  • Acts 14:26-28 – “commended … they began to report”
  • Acts 15:1-3 – “sent on their way by the church”
  • I Corinthians 9:1-18 – “get their living from the gospel”
  • I Corinthians 14 – “for edification”
  • II Corinthians 11:7-9 – “I robbed other churches”
  • Philippians 1:3-5; 4:14-18 – “participation in the gospel”
  • I Thessalonians 1:6-10 – “sounded forth from you”
  • In the New Testament, churches sent money directly to the preacher. There was no “sponsoring church” arrangement.
  • In the early days of the church, the pattern from the New Testament was followed. Over time, a hierarchy developed in some local churches, which eventually led to the Catholic organization, with one Pope over all Catholic churches.
